Researchers develop wireless electronic suture for postoperative long-term monitoring of soft tissue

A research team led by Professor Jaehong Lee of the Department of Robotics and Mechanical Electronics (DGIST) has developed a new human implantable, wireless, health monitoring electronic suture system through joint research with a team from Yonsei University and Korea University. The developed wireless electronic suture can be easily applied in the medical field and is expected to be used in various orthopedic fields, such as patient-customized rehabilitation.
